Bushing Specifications

Bushings are precision-machined metal sleeves that mount on the pen mandrel alongside your blank. They establish the target diameter — you turn the blank down until it is flush with the bushing surface.

Why Bushings Matter

Each pen kit has specific hardware components (center band, cap, nib coupler) with fixed outer diameters. The bushing OD matches these hardware diameters exactly. If you turn past the bushing, the blank will be too thin and leave a visible step at the hardware joint.

Understanding Upper vs. Lower Bushings

The “upper” bushing sits at the cap end of the pen (typically slightly larger because cap hardware is wider). The “lower” bushing sits at the nib end. Some kits (Cigar, Sierra, Majestic) have a center bushing for the center band.

Wall Thickness at Bushing Diameter

Wall thickness = (Bushing OD - Tube OD) / 2

For a Slimline: (10.4 - 7.0) / 2 = 1.7 mm of wood wall. This is quite thin, so work carefully at low speed as you approach final diameter.

For a Cigar: (14.8 - 10.5) / 2 = 2.15 mm — slightly more forgiving but still requires gentle final passes.

Worked Example — Sierra Kit

Upper bushing = 14.2 mm, lower bushing = 13.6 mm, center bushing = 14.8 mm. Tube OD = 10.0 mm. Upper wall = (14.2 - 10.0) / 2 = 2.1 mm. Lower wall = (13.6 - 10.0) / 2 = 1.8 mm.

Turn each barrel section to match its adjacent bushing. Frequently stop the lathe and check by feel that the blank surface is perfectly flush with the bushing edge.

Custom Bushing Tip

If you cannot find commercial bushings for an unusual kit, measure the hardware components with digital calipers and turn your own bushings from aluminum rod on the lathe. Bore the center hole to match your mandrel shaft diameter.
